Self-Signed IIS SSL Certificates using OpenSSL

This tutorial assumes that you have a Linux box with OpenSSL installed,and that you want to create a self-signed certificate for IIS5.0

1. Set up your CA (you only have to do this once)
ON THE LINUX BOX…
* Create a private key

openssl genrsa -des3 -out CA.key 1024

(You’ll need to supply a passphrase. DON’T FORGET THIS!!)

* Set this to read-only for root for security

chmod 400 CA.key

* Create the CA certificate

openssl req -new -key CA.key -x509 -days 1095 -out CA.crt

(Provide appropriate responses to the prompts…for Common Name, you might want to use something like “OurCompany CA”)

* Set the certificate to read-only for root for security

chmod 400 CA.crt

2. Obtain a CSR
ON THE IIS BOX…
* Open the Internet Manager
* Select the site for which you want to create a key
* Right-click and choose Properties
* Select the “Directory Security” tab
* Click the “Server Certificate” button
* Follow the prompts to create a CSR
* Save your CSR, then transfer it to the Linux box for further processing. (For the following steps, we’ll refer to your CSR as “new.csr”)

3. Sign the CSR
ON THE LINUX BOX…
* Sign the CSR (all of this on one line)

openssl x509 -req -days 365 -in new.csr -CA CA.crt
-CAkey CA.key -CAcreateserial -out new.crt

* Transfer the new.crt file back to the IIS box

4. Install self-signed certificate
ON THE IIS BOX…
* Open the Internet Manager
* Select the site to install the key
* Right-click and choose properties
* Select the “Directory Security” tab
* Click the “Server Certificate” button
* Specify that you want to complete the pending request
* Select the .crt file that you just transferred

That’s it!

Installation of tinydns and axfrdns. djbdns

This is a small howto in installation of djbdns, with tinydns and axfrdns services.
First install daemontools

mkdir -p /package
chmod 1755 /package
cd /package
wget http://cr.yp.to/daemontools/daemontools-0.76.tar.gz
gunzip daemontools-0.76.tar.gz
tar -xf daemontools-0.76.tar
cd admin/daemontools-0.76
wget http://djbware.csi.hu/patches/daemontools-0.76.errno.patch
patch < daemontools-0.76.errno.patch
#Ask: /package/admin/daemontools-0.76/src/error.h
#to the question about witch file you want to patch
#
package/install

Now install ucspi-tcp

cd /usr/local/src
wget http://cr.yp.to/ucspi-tcp/ucspi-tcp-0.88.tar.gz
gunzip ucspi-tcp-0.88.tar.gz
tar -xf ucspi-tcp-0.88.tar
cd ucspi-tcp-0.88
wget http://www.qmail.org/moni.csi.hu/pub/glibc-2.3.1/ucspi-tcp-0.88.errno.patch
patch < ucspi-tcp-0.88.errno.patch
make setup check

Then install djbdns

cd /usr/local/src
wget http://cr.yp.to/djbdns/djbdns-1.05.tar.gz
gunzip djbdns-1.05.tar.gz
tar -xf djbdns-1.05.tar
cd djbdns-1.05
wget http://djbware.csi.hu/patches/djbdns-1.05.errno.patch
patch -p1 < djbdns-1.05.errno.patch
make setup check

Global:

useradd dnslog

TinyDNS (DNS Server)

useradd tinydns
tinydns-conf tinydns dnslog /etc/tinydns 1.2.3.5
ln -s /etc/tinydns /service

DNS Cache (DNS Resolv)

useradd dnscache
dnscache-conf dnscache dnslog /etc/dnscache 1.2.3.5
ln -s /etc/dnscache /service

AXFR Server

useradd axfrdns
axfrdns-conf axfrdns dnslog /etc/axfrdns /etc/tinydns 1.2.3.4
ln -s /etc/axfrdns /service

1) Open a CMD prompt
2) Then type cd /d %windir%\inf
3) Then type ren oem*.inf oem*.old
4) Then type ren oem*.pnf oem*.old1
5) Then find the file by name INFCACHE.1 and remove it from the inf directory
6) Close all windows and reboot the computer to safe mode and
start the installation of SP2 and it should go fine

Debian Unstabe NO_PUBKEY

When you run apt-get in Debian Unstable, you can get a error like this:

W: GPG error: ftp://ftp.se.debian.org unstable Release: The following signatures couldn’t be verified because the public key is not available: NO_PUBKEY 010908312D230C5F
W: You may want to run apt-get update to correct these problems

It can be solved, this way:
gpg –keyserver wwwkeys.eu.pgp.net –recv-keys 010908312D230C5F
gpg –armor –export 010908312D230C5F | sudo apt-key add –
apt-get update
